Tinubu Appoints Laniyi to MBNCWD

President Bola Tinubu of Nigeria has approved the appointment of Adedayo Benjamin Laniyi as the Director-General/Chief Executive Officer of the Nigeria — Maryam Babangida National Centre for Women Development. This appointment, along with the constitution of a new Governing Council chaired by Joan Jummai Idonije and including members like Lois Auta, Jamila Sarki, Aisha Baiyee, Jumoke Okoya-Thomas, and Anne Agom-Eze, takes effect from April 18, 2026, for an initial term of four years. The appointments are in accordance with the National Centre for Women Development (Amendment) Act, 2023, and aim to strengthen the institutional capacity of the Nigeria — Maryam Babangida National Centre for Women Development to advance women empowerment, gender inclusion, and leadership development across Nigeria.
